Creating Look-Up Lists
Look-up lists let you populate drop-down lists in the WebDocs web client for titles or search keys. Use look-up lists if you have a finite list of choices and you don't want users to be able to add choices to the list. Users choose values from these drop-down lists when they upload or search for documents.

Creating a look-up list works the same for titles and search keys:
- For:
- InOptnext to the title or search key for the look-up list,type 7 and pressEnter.
Edit Lookup List displays.
- InValue, type a choice to display in the title drop-down list.
- (Optional) InSeq, type the sequence number of where this choice will display in the list. You can use any numbering scheme you want.
Best Practice:You may want to leave gaps in the numbering scheme to add other items later. For example: Add sequence numbers 10, 20, 30, and 40. Then later you could add 11, 12, 23, and so on.
Note: If you leave the sequence number blank, items display in alphabetical order. -
Press Enter.
The message Record Added displays and an empty row is added so that you can enter more choices.
- Repeat steps 3-5 to add as many choices as you want.
- When you've entered all the choices, to activate the look-up list, inUse Lookup List, type Y and press Enter twice.
The look-up list is now set up and activated. When users click the title drop-down list, they see the choices you entered:
